
Midfielder Jedson Fernandes chose number 83 after joining the "Spartak" team. This was reported by Euro-football.ru.
Previously, the Portuguese player had played under the same number at other clubs. Jedson explained why he chose number 83.
According to him, many players choose the number their idols wore. However, Jedson decided to choose a number that is significant to him.
Because he started his professional career under this number. He emphasized that instead of following in others' footsteps, he aimed to carve his own path.
Jedson Fernandes transferred to the "Spartak" club from Turkey's "Besiktas" team. His transfer fee amounted to nearly 20.78 million euros.
This is one of the highest amounts ever paid for a player in the history of the "Spartak" club. Additionally, the transfer value may increase due to bonuses.
The maximum amount of bonuses could reach approximately 7.27 million euros. Currently, the "Spartak" team is preparing for their next match in the Premier League.
